23724-176 ABSTRACT A folding door has plural pairs of panels and the panels of each pair are pivotally connected to one another via hinges defining vertical pivot axes. For any two neighboring pairs, a first panel of one pair and an adjacent second panel of the other pair are articulated to a carrier movable along a horizontal guide rail. At least each first panel supports an elongated actuating element having a projecting portion which overlies the adjacent second panel in the closed position of the door. Every carrier supports a two-armed lever which is rotatable on an axis paralleling the pivot axes defined by the hinges. In the closed position of the door, a first arm of each lever, is located in the path which the projecting portion of the respective actuating element follows during opening of the door while the second arm abuts the respective second panel. When one pair of panels is folded in order to open the door, the projecting portion of the corresponding actuating element pushes against the first arm of the associated two-armed lever. This causes the second arm of the lever to push against the second panel of the pair of panels adjoining the folded pair thereby facilitating folding the adjoining pair.
